EFCC Questions Six Senior NSCDC Officers Over Alleged N6 Billion Fraud

The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) has apprehended six senior officers of the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ps (NSCDC) regarding an alleged N6 billion fraud.

Currently undergoing interrogation at the EFCC headquarters in Jabi, Abuja, the senior NSCDC officers were handed over to EFCC investigators on Monday on the directive of NSCDC Commandant General, Ahmed Audi.

Although specifics of the investigation remain limited, sources familiar with the matter but unauthorized to speak publicly disclosed that EFCC Chairman, Ola Olukoyede, had previously written to the NSCDC CG, requesting the officers’ release for questioning.

According to reliable sources, “Six senior NSCDC officers are presently in our custody. They’re undergoing interrogation by our investigators over alleged fraudulent activities amounting to over N6 billion”.

Another source affirmed, “The EFCC did not detain the NSCDC CG, nor is he under investigation. We have only detained six senior NSCDC officers, probing them for alleged N6 billion fraud”.

EFCC spokesperson Dele Oyewale could not be reached for comment on Monday as calls and messages to his phone went unanswered.

NSCDC spokesperson Babawale Afolabi, when contacted, stated, “I’m not aware of this,” in a brief WhatsApp message sent to our correspondent on Monday.
